0

アプリケーションを 2 つの部分に分割したいと考えています。

  1. 公開アクセス可能で、登録、ログイン、リセットを行います。(security.example.org)
  2. プライベート アクセス可能、認証が必要な内部 API を提供 (app.example.org)

connect.vhosts を使用する代わりに、それらを 2 つの独立したノード設定に分離するのが良い考えかどうか知りたいです。

利点は、両方の部分を個別に開発できることと、アプリ部分がセキュリティ部分を必要とすることを除いて、完全に独立して動作することです。

このアイデアについて次の問題があります。

  • 1 つのホストで実行している場合のポートの重複
  • クライアント アプリケーションのクロスドメイン設定
  • 他の非互換性?

誰かが複数のノード プロジェクトを並べて使用する経験をすでに持っていますか?

はいの場合、他に考えられる問題は何ですか?

よろしくお願いします

4

1 に答える 1

1

両方の言葉の長所はどうでしょうか。つまり、各アプリケーションを個別に開発して、編集されたパッケージとして作成し、2つの部分を3番目のアプリにexportまとめます。connect.vhostつまり、基本的には、2つのライブラリを作成し(それらはWebサーバーのように動作し、それ自体でWebサーバーとして機能できますが)、アプリでそれらを結び付けます。

于 2012-08-07T07:15:40.180 に答える